Coordinate System?

[edit]

Does anyone know what coordinate system is being used in this article. I.e.:

"...Dike runs from NY 3307 7367 to NY 3872 7319 between..."

I guess any coordinate system is legitimate, but it's not Lat/Lon and not UTM, the two common worldwide systems, so it should be documented. Rapscallion 20:42, 6 September 2007 (UTC)Reply

Answering my own question, it's the British national grid reference system. I'll put a note and wikilink in the article. - Rapscallion 21:40, 6 September 2007 (UTC)Reply
